Overview
Set amidst the rolling Cumbrian countryside, a stone’s throw from the Scottish border, the Pentonbridge Inn is a white-painted coaching inn that has been transformed into a stylish restaurant with rooms. Within easy striking distance of Carlisle, the original building has been extensively converted with the sort of rustic-chic decor you’d hope for in a foodie hotspot. A winning combination of the sturdily traditional is lightened by cool contemporary looks, with a soothingly neutral palette of greys and yellows; exposed brickwork from the original coaching inn, tartan rugs and wood burners all add to the charm. For almost a decade, the team have done a grand job in putting the Pentonbridge on the gastronomic map, and part of that success starts with the produce that finds its way into the kitchen and onto your plate, much of which is grown in the owner’s amazing walled kitchen garden at Netherby Hall, just down the road.

About the area
Cumbria's rugged yet beautiful landscape is best known for the Lake District National Park that sits within its boundaries. It’s famous for Lake Windermere, England’s largest lake, and Derwent Water, ‘Queen of the English Lakes', but other lesser-known areas in the south, such as the Lune Valley and the coastal towns, are secret gems of wide cobbled streets and rolling hills
